I guessed so. I dont wanna preach to you but non runners are cheap for a reason, dont be fooled by the hype. They are worth little more than their weight in scrap. I dont pay more than £50 for a non-runner regardless of age/make/model etc.  The rule is to look at a non-runner purely as a breaker, if you can get it running you have made money, if not you can sell it in bits and at least break even. I buy and sell bikes as a hobby and a sideline, it will never make me a millionaire but the money I do make pays for holidays etc. The last non runner I bought cost me £30, I put £180 into it in parts, a few weekends of spanner wan***g, and an MOT and I sold it a few weeks later for £495.......that buys a lot of beer/curry/kebabs.
